来源:小编 更新:2024-12-28 21:33:44
用手机看
亲爱的游戏爱好者们,你是否曾梦想过亲手打造一款属于自己的网页游戏?想象你的创意在屏幕上跳跃,玩家们沉浸在你的游戏世界中,那感觉是不是超级酷炫?别再只是幻想了,今天就来带你一步步揭开网页游戏制作的神秘面纱!
首先,你得有个好点子。想象你想要制作一款什么样的游戏?是刺激的射击游戏,还是轻松的休闲游戏?是充满奇幻色彩的冒险之旅,还是紧张刺激的解谜挑战?确定了游戏类型和主题后,就可以开始你的创作之旅了。
接下来,你需要一些制作网页游戏的工具。这里有几个常用的:
1. HTML5:这是网页游戏开发的基础,负责游戏的骨架结构。
2. CSS3:用来美化你的游戏,比如添加颜色、动画效果等。
3. JavaScript:这是游戏的灵魂,负责游戏的逻辑和交互。
当然,如果你不想从零开始,也可以使用一些现成的游戏引擎,比如:
- Unity:虽然主要用于2D和3D游戏,但也可以用来制作网页游戏。
- Cocos2d-x:这是一个开源的游戏开发框架,非常适合制作2D网页游戏。
游戏的世界观和美术风格是吸引玩家的关键。你可以使用以下工具来设计你的游戏:
- Flash:虽然现在使用得越来越少,但仍然有一些网页游戏使用Flash制作。
- 3ds Max和Maya:如果你想要制作3D游戏,这两个软件是建模和动画制作的利器。
游戏的核心是它的逻辑。你需要编写代码来实现游戏规则、角色行为、事件触发等功能。这里有几个常用的编程语言:
- JavaScript:这是网页游戏开发中最常用的语言。
- Python:虽然主要用于服务器端,但也可以用来编写游戏逻辑。
- C:如果你使用Unity引擎,那么C是必学的语言。
游戏制作完成后,一定要进行充分的测试。检查游戏是否能在不同的浏览器和设备上正常运行,确保没有bug,并且游戏性能良好。
- 兼容性测试:确保游戏能在不同的浏览器和设备上运行。
游戏测试无误后,就可以发布了。你可以选择将游戏发布到自己的网站,也可以上传到一些游戏平台,比如:
- Unity Asset Store:适合使用Unity引擎的游戏。
发布后,别忘了进行运营推广,吸引更多的玩家。
游戏上线后,并不意味着你的工作就结束了。你需要持续更新游戏内容,修复bug,并根据玩家反馈进行优化。
通过以上步骤,你就可以开始你的网页游戏制作之旅了。虽然过程可能会有点辛苦,但当你看到自己的作品受到玩家喜爱时,那份成就感是无法用言语表达的。加油,未来的游戏大师!